It does not just happen at Norwalk. Last year at the Atlanta national event, at least two people had things stolen from their motorhomes, for a total of $3-4K.
We were pitted right next to the campground at Norwalk, we kept the motorhome locked when we left. We kept the keys to the golf cart locked away too. There was a good mix of racers in the pit areas, we had a S/G car on one side, a S/C dragster on the other, and a couple of S/S racers close by as well. Most of the spectators are good people too, it's just that there are thieves in most every crowd. From what I understand, Norwalk may have worse problems with thieves because of the close proximity of campers to racers, but like I said, there have been thieves at plenty of other tracks.
